Indianapolis recently hosted the the Big 10 basketball tournament. As part of the event, the Levy restaurant group in Chicago produced unique hot dogs that highlighted each of the Big 10 teams. I came across a copy of the list of the dogs recently, and just had to make each of them. Corn flavor is packed into every bite of the Nebraska Cornhusker hot dog. Thanks to a corn salsa and of course, corny Frito chips. And don’t forget the smooth Provolone cheese.
I couldn’t find (or make) tomato corn relish, so I substituted corn salsa. A little different than relish, of course, but this Nebraska Cornhusker hot dog was still outstanding. Salsa on hot dogs is a great thing, like adding amped-up ketchup.
Nebraska Cornhusker Hot Dog
Corn flavor is packed into every bite of the Nebraska Cornhusker hot dog. Thanks to a corn salsa and of course, corny Frito chips. And don’t forget the smooth Provolone cheese.
Servings 5
Calories 253kcal
Ingredients
- 4 hot dogs
- 4 hot dog buns
- 4 slices Provolone cheese
- 1 cup corn salsa
- 1 handful corn chips
Instructions
- Cook or grill the dogs as desired.
- Toast the buns, if desired (I always do).
- Add cheese to the buns.
- Add dogs to buns.
- Add relish and top with Fritos and serve.
